    Jibran Nasir Challenges Judicial Commission in Mir Raza Case Ahead of Police Report

    Web DeskBy Web DeskAugust 23, 2026No Comments2 Mins Read
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    In a significant development in the Mir Raza case, prominent activist Jibran Nasir has raised critical questions before the judicial commission overseeing the investigation. His intervention comes ahead of the police submitting their official report, signaling potential concerns about the inquiry’s direction or transparency. The Mir Raza case has attracted widespread attention due to its sensitive nature and the demand for accountability from various civil society groups. Nasir’s involvement underscores the public’s insistence on a thorough and impartial investigation.

    The judicial commission was established to ensure a comprehensive review of the circumstances surrounding the case, aiming to deliver justice and maintain public trust in the legal process. Meanwhile, the police report is expected to provide crucial evidence and findings that could influence the commission’s final recommendations. Nasir’s questioning highlights the importance of oversight and the role of activists in holding institutions accountable during high-profile investigations. This interaction between civil society and judicial bodies reflects broader concerns about governance and rule of law in such matters.

    Notably, the Mir Raza case has become a focal point for discussions on judicial transparency and police accountability in the country. The outcome of the commission’s work, combined with the police report, will likely have significant implications for public confidence in the justice system. Jibran Nasir’s proactive stance may encourage further scrutiny and engagement from other stakeholders, emphasizing the need for openness and fairness. As the case progresses, all eyes remain on the judicial commission and law enforcement agencies to uphold justice and deliver credible results.
